Then the Two-horned again asked the angel,<br />

saying, "Do the righteous pass by this mountain<br />

"when they go to the throne of God, the Merciful.-^"<br />

The aneel said, "There is neither door nor road<br />

"therein, and none can travel beyond this mountain.<br />

The track- "neither from our side' nor from thine." And<br />

tl^n.<br />

""""'the Two-horned said unto the angel, "I desire thee<br />

"to tell me the meaning of the words. The<br />

"sun rises beyond it? moreover, who hath been<br />

"there and seen it?" The angel answered and<br />

said unto him, "O Two-horned, ^ know that among<br />

"all mountains there is none which is greater<br />

"than this, and that God maketh all mountains to<br />

"spring from it. And 1 tell thee that this mountain<br />

Its height, "towereth up into heaven to a height of eighty<br />

"thousand stadia, and no man is able to ascend<br />

"to the top thereof and that if any man were to<br />

"scale the top he would either be consumed by<br />

"the flames of the sun, or he would suffer (.'') until<br />

"he perished therein. For the top of the mountain<br />

"reacheth unto [the end ofl] the first heaven, the<br />

"heaven of this world, and at the base it reacheth<br />

"unto the seventh earth, and the mountain itself<br />

"encircleth all the world like a rine. And had it<br />

"not been that God Almighty in His might hath<br />

"given me this power which I have, I should not<br />
